The Lloyds Spending Power Report monitors sentiment towards spending, borrowing and saving amongst UK bank account holders aged 18-75.

- Total interviews = 2070 (Male interviews = 1014, Female =1056)
- Participants aged 18-75
- Interviews conducted between 11th September 2015 – 21st September 2015
- Ipsos Omnibus Nationally representative sample

About the data:
- The three Spending Power indices are calculated to provide a reflection of the attitudes among bank account holders surveyed and their perceived current and future circumstances (the Current and Future Situation Indices).
- The Overall Index is the Current and Future Situation Indices combined.
- Nov 2010 - Dec 2014 data collected by TNS, Jan 2015 – Sep 2015 data collected by Ipsos.
- Ipsos interviewed a representative sample of 2,070 adults in July who hold a bank account aged 18-75 across the United Kingdom.
- For each survey c. 2,000 interviews were conducted online
- Where results do not sum to 100, this may be due to computer rounding, multiple responses or the exclusion of don't know/not stated answers.
- All interviews were conducted online and survey data are weighted to the known population proportions of this audience, including age, gender, region, working status and social grade.
